Griffin Capital Buys Austell MOB In Massive Portfolio Purchase

Austell Medical Office Building

A Cobb County medical office building is among a massive portfolio of MOBs picked up by Griffin-American Healthcare's third REIT, which exceeds $200M. Griffin Capital released info on its acquisition with an SEC filing that includes seven integrated senior health campuses and three MOBs in five states for $244M. That purchase includes Austell Medical Office Building, a 39k SF MOB at 3672 Marathon Circle in Cobb County that was completed in 2008 and is fully leased to three tenants, including OrthoAtlanta. CBRE's Chris Bodnar and Lee Asher brokered the sale from a physician-ownership consortium.
